Every year the city budgets millions of dollars to fix up Simi's street problems- both major and minor.
This year's budget for road improvements has doubled over last year- from $3.3 million to $6.7- primarily because the city's targeting larger, more extensive projects, but also because of rising construction costs.
Areas of focus for this year's round of roadwork include parts of Sinaloa Road, Royal Avenue, Madera Road and Yosemite Avenue.
Other neighborhoods can also expect street improvements to be coming their way. Plans are tentative; roads are usually reevaluated each year or at least biennially.
